Sloppy Joe Bake
Recipe from Betty Crockers Bisquick Cookbook
1 pound ground beef
1 can (15 1/2oz) original style sloppy joe sauce ***ie Manwich sauce**
2 cups original Bisquick
½ cup milk
2 TBSP Butter softened
1 egg
4 Slices American Cheese cut diagonally in half
Heat Oven to 375 degrees. Grease round pan, 9x1 ½ inches. Make beef and sloppy joe sauce as directed on can.
Stir Bisquick, milk, butter, and egg until soft dough forms. Spread dough in bottom and up the side of pan to within ¼ inch of rim. Spoon beef mixture evenly over dough. Bake uncovered 25 minutes. Arrange cheese triangles on beef mixture. Bake another 5 minutes or until the cheese is melted. For 6 servings.
